面向对象编程是一种流行的编程范式,它将数据、属性和方法组织在一个对象内部。在许多编程语言中,如Java、C++、Python等,面向对象编程是一个核心概念。而在Go语言(也被称为Golang)中,虽然本身注重简洁和高效的特性,但也提供了一些面向对象编程的特性,本文将深入探讨Golang中的面向对象特
探索Golang中常用的标准库和包 Golang是一种快速、高效、简洁的编程语言,其强大的标准库和丰富的第三方包使得开发者可以快速地构建各种类型的应用。在本文中,我们将探索Golang中一些常用的标准库和包,并附上具体的代码示例,希望能够帮助读者更深入地了解和利用这些资源。 1. fmt包 fmt包
快速学习Golang中打印注释的技巧! 在Go语言(Golang)中,注释是一种非常重要的编程元素,它可以帮助我们更好地理解代码、方便他人阅读代码,并且有助于代码的文档化。在实际的编程过程中,我们经常需要打印注释,以便在调试程序或代码审查时可以更清晰地查看相关信息。本文将介绍几种快速学习Golang
文章内容如下: 标题:深入探索golang系统使用体验分享 作为一种高效、简洁、性能出色的编程语言,Go(又称Golang)在近年来逐渐受到广泛关注和应用。作为一个热爱技术的开发者,我也积极参与到了Go项目的开发中,通过实际的项目实践和探索,深刻体会到了Go的优势和魅力。在这篇文章中,我将分享我在使
Golang是一种流行的高性能编程语言,广泛应用于Web开发、云计算、大数据等领域。在实际应用中,如何高效处理请求并保障系统稳定运行是开发人员经常面临的挑战。本文将分享一些关于Golang请求处理策略的实战经验,重点讨论如何合理设计和优化请求处理流程,以确保系统具有高可用性和良好的性能表现。 HTT
Golang编程指南:高效处理文件修改任务 近年来,Golang作为一种快速、高效、并发性能卓越的编程语言,越来越受到开发者们的青睐。在日常开发中经常会遇到需要处理文件修改任务的情况,本文将通过具体代码示例,介绍如何在Golang中高效地处理文件修改任务,让您能够轻松应对各种文件操作需求。 首先,我
Golang是一种快速、高效、可靠的编程语言,越来越受到开发者的青睐。在Golang的开发过程中,我们通常会使用一些工具和框架来提高效率和简化开发。本文将介绍一些Golang中常用的工具和框架,并进行比较分析,同时配以具体的代码示例来帮助读者更好地理解和应用这些工具和框架。 一、Golang常用工具
Golang(又称Go)是一种由Google开发的开源编程语言,设计用于处理大规模项目,注重简洁、高效和易于编写的特性。本文将深入解析Golang语言的核心特性,包括并发编程、垃圾回收、类型系统等,并结合具体的代码示例进行详细讲解。 并发编程 Golang在设计之初就考虑了并发编程的需求,通过gor
Golang(Go语言)是一门快速、可靠的编程语言,具有许多优点,其中之一就是指针的使用。指针在Golang中扮演着重要角色,可以帮助程序员更高效地管理内存和数据。本文将深入探讨Golang中指针的使用方法,并提供具体的代码示例,帮助读者更好地理解和运用指针。 1. 什么是指针 在Golang中,指
Golang 中的指针究竟有什么特点? 在 Golang 中,指针是一个非常重要且特有的概念。指针是一个变量,其值是另一个变量的地址。通过指针,我们可以直接访问和修改变量的内存地址,从而实现更灵活、高效的编程。接下来,我们将深入探讨 Golang 中指针的特点,并通过具体的代码示例来理解它们的应用。
Golang中变量的存储机制及运作原理详解 Golang作为一门高效、并发性能优越的编程语言,在变量的存储机制和运作原理方面有其独特之处。本文将针对Golang中变量的存储机制进行详细探讨,并结合具体的代码示例,帮助读者更好地理解。 变量声明与初始化 在Golang中声明变量时,可以使用var关键字
深入探讨Golang开发中的常见错误源码 在日常的Golang开发中,我们往往会遇到各种各样的错误。有些错误是由于开发人员的疏忽或者对语言特性理解不够透彻造成的,这些错误往往会造成程序的不稳定性和性能问题。本文将深入探讨Golang开发中常见的错误源码,并给出具体的代码示例,希望能帮助开发人员更好地
标题:深度分析:Golang系统的优势与劣势,需要具体代码示例 Golang,又称Go语言,是一种由Google开发的编程语言,自2009年发布以来,逐渐成为许多开发者喜爱的选择。本文将深度分析Golang系统的优势与劣势,并通过具体的代码示例来展示其特点。 优势 1. 并发处理能力强 Golang
Golang作为一门高效、简洁的编程语言,其错误处理机制也是非常强大的。在实际编码过程中,我们经常会遇到各种各样的错误类型,如文件读写错误、网络连接错误、数据格式错误等。本文将介绍Golang中常见的错误类型以及如何处理这些错误,通过具体的代码示例来加深理解。 1. 文件操作中的错误处理 在Gola
评测报告:Golang系统的实用性如何? 近年来,Golang(Go语言)作为一种快速、稳定且高效的编程语言,备受程序员们的青睐。它的设计简洁、性能优越,以及对并发编程的支持,使得它成为许多开发者常用的工具之一。在本篇文章中,我们将评测和探讨Golang系统的实用性,并结合具体的代码示例,来掰开这门
文件锁在Golang编程中的重要性及使用方法 在多线程的编程中,文件的读写操作是非常常见的。在并发程序中,如果多个 goroutine 同时对一个文件进行读写操作,很容易导致文件内容的混乱或者数据的丢失。为了避免这种情况,我们可以使用文件锁来保证文件操作的原子性和安全性。本文将介绍在Golang编程
标题:使用Golang实现注释的输出方式 在Golang中,注释是一种非常重要的代码元素,它能够帮助程序员解释代码的功能、逻辑以及思路。在Golang中,有三种主要的注释方式,分别是单行注释、多行注释和文档注释。下面将分别介绍这三种注释的使用方式和具体代码示例。 单行注释 单行注释是在代码行末尾使用
Golang如何设置时区?具体如何操作?让我们一起来详细探讨一下。 在Go语言中,要设置时区通常需要使用time包中的LoadLocation函数。LoadLocation函数是根据IANA时区数据库加载指定时区的函数。通过设置时区,我们可以确保程序在不同的地理位置上运行时能够正确处理时间和日期。
使用Golang实现文件锁的最佳实践 在开发中,我们经常会遇到需要对文件进行加锁的情况,以保证文件在多个goroutine或进程间的并发访问时能够正确操作。在Golang中,实现文件锁并不复杂,这篇文章将介绍如何使用Golang实现文件锁的最佳实践,包含具体的代码示例。 文件锁的作用 文件锁是一种在
从实践中学习:Golang面向对象编程的最佳实践 随着Golang(Go语言)在近年来的应用越来越广泛,越来越多的开发者开始探索Golang的面向对象编程(OOP)特性。尽管Golang是一门以并发为核心设计的编程语言,其本身并不是一门纯粹的面向对象语言,但通过灵活运用其特性,我们仍然可以实现良好的